Results
67
Companies which are more than 50% undervalued based on analyst price target.
67 companies
Company | Last Price | 7D Return | 1Y Return | Market Cap | Analysts Target | Valuation | Growth | Div Yield | ||
---|---|---|---|---|---|---|---|---|---|---|
RUN | US$9.74 | -42.4% | -11.3% | US$2.3b | US$20.36 | PS1.1x | E2.4% | n/a | ||
HI | US$30.70 | 5.9% | -26.5% | US$2.2b | US$46.80 | PS0.7x | E116.3% | 2.9% | ||
ACHR | US$4.66 | 43.4% | -22.1% | US$1.9b | US$9.06 | PB4.2x | E14.9% | n/a | ||
ENVX | US$9.22 | 0.9% | -17.8% | US$1.9b | US$27.25 | PS83.8x | E46.6% | n/a | ||
PLUG | US$1.91 | -24.2% | -54.8% | US$1.8b | US$3.91 | PS2.5x | E65.8% | n/a | ||
EH New | US$15.84 | -14.1% | 12.1% | US$1.1b | US$24.35 | PS29.1x | E81.4% | n/a | ||
ARRY | US$6.59 | -13.4% | -56.9% | US$1.0b | US$10.42 | PS1x | E71.4% | n/a | ||
SHLS | US$4.85 | -21.0% | -67.8% | US$961.5m | US$8.32 | PE34.6x | E28.1% | n/a | ||
EVEX | US$3.14 | 17.2% | -57.9% | US$913.8m | US$5.79 | PB5.7x | E-2.1% | n/a | ||
NNE | US$23.22 | 21.9% | n/a | US$756.1m | US$58.00 | PB58.1x | E-33.8% | n/a | ||
EOSE New | US$2.38 | -25.2% | 95.1% | US$544.8m | US$4.07 | PS34.7x | E89.5% | n/a | ||
CHPT | US$1.13 | -18.7% | -65.0% | US$522.2m | US$2.25 | PS1.1x | E59.7% | n/a | ||
TWI | US$7.54 | 15.5% | -43.3% | US$478.6m | US$12.50 | PS0.3x | E121.9% | 0% | ||
NNDM | US$2.10 | -5.0% | -16.0% | US$471.4m | US$10.00 | PS8.4x | n/a | n/a | ||
CYD New | US$9.37 | -13.2% | -2.6% | US$372.6m | US$14.10 | PE7.3x | E7.1% | 3.9% | ||
SDST | US$7.66 | 2.7% | -30.5% | US$369.1m | US$15.50 | PE-55.1x | E62.7% | n/a | ||
ALTG | US$7.99 | 22.7% | -29.0% | US$280.0m | US$15.50 | PS0.1x | E39.5% | 2.9% | ||
AMPX | US$2.51 | 96.1% | -22.8% | US$259.3m | US$7.17 | PS15.2x | E35.7% | n/a | ||
BW | US$2.53 | 11.9% | 93.1% | US$242.5m | US$4.63 | PS0.3x | E118.7% | n/a | ||
WBX | US$0.82 | -16.3% | -46.0% | US$223.3m | US$1.65 | PS1.2x | E64.2% | n/a | ||
SPCE | US$7.06 | 2.6% | -83.4% | US$218.0m | US$14.40 | PS21.7x | E44.0% | n/a | ||
SCWO | US$1.45 | -2.0% | -5.2% | US$200.4m | US$2.50 | PS786.4x | S206.5% | n/a | ||
BLNK | US$1.78 | -17.2% | -56.3% | US$185.1m | US$4.06 | PS1.3x | E63.5% | n/a | ||
NKLA | US$3.11 | -3.1% | -90.5% | US$179.7m | US$13.60 | PS2.3x | E24.7% | n/a |